Job Summary

The Department Chair for Industrial and Engineering Technology’s (IET) responsibilities include, but are not limited to, directly overseeing full‑time faculty, adjunct faculty (including those employed by dual credit partners), departmental staff, and student assistants; and managing the day‑to‑day departmental operations for the IET Department. This individual supports the College’s mission, contributes to long‑term institutional planning, and focuses on student success outcomes (e.g., retention, graduation rates, transfer, and/or job placement) while ensuring institutional and program goals are achieved.

This is an exempt position, reports directly to the Dean of Technology.

Duties/Responsibilities
  • Support the College President, Shared Vision, TSUS goals, and THECB plans.
  • Understand and use data to expand day, evening, weekend, and online course offerings, including dual credit offerings.
  • Provide and improve two‑way communication between faculty and administration.
  • Develop program recruitment strategies for each program as well as individual faculty.
  • Analyze recruitment strategy results and provide a monthly report to leadership.
  • Schedule faculty training at the Teaching and Learning Center (TLC) and other available resources for professional development.
  • Manage departmental budgets, limit institutional risks, and assist in security awareness.
  • Create an environment of inclusion for adjuncts, provide mentorship for all staff/faculty (including dual credit instructors), encourage innovation, and uphold accountability.
  • Oversee day‑to‑day administrative activities and operational functions: payroll and HR related paperwork, leave submissions, timesheets, purchasing, textbook orders, etc.
  • Recruit adjunct faculty.
  • Perform personnel management tasks: monitor work assignments, conduct classroom observations and evaluations, deliver contracts, propose new position requests, make termination recommendations (when needed), maintain an adjunct candidate pool, and regulate faculty office hours.
  • Resolve conflicts: student‑to‑student, student‑to‑faculty, faculty‑to‑student, and faculty‑to‑faculty.
  • Participate in conferences, seminars, and evening college functions, galas, advisory committees, and civic events, including travel, as needed.
  • Perform other related duties and responsibilities as assigned.
Minimum Qualifications
  • MS/MA/MBA degree.
  • At least 3–5 years teaching experience in higher education.
  • Appropriate state or agency licensure or certificate.
Preferred Qualifications
  • A doctoral degree from a regionally accredited university.
  • Working experience at a two‑year college.
  • Five years of experience in a leadership role.
  • Advanced skills in Banner, Argos, and Microsoft Office applications.
